How Multimodal AI Is Reshaping Senior Care: Inside Tuya's New Home Robot

Tuya Smart unveiled Doova at IFA 2026 in Berlin, a wheeled AI home companion designed to help seniors live independently by combining audio and visual intelligence to detect emergencies, navigate homes autonomously, and connect family members through live video feeds. Unlike stationary smart speakers or cameras, Doova moves through the home to reach someone who may need help, raising important questions about how multimodal AI can transform aging in place while introducing new privacy considerations.

What Makes Doova Different From Traditional Medical Alert Systems?

Doova represents a shift in how AI assistants approach senior safety. The robot uses a four-microphone system to locate where a voice is coming from, LiDAR navigation to move through homes safely, and AI vision that analyzes a person's skeletal posture to understand their physical state. When someone calls out "Hey Tuya, help," the robot rolls over to assess the situation. If the user doesn't respond within 60 seconds, Doova initiates an emergency workflow that alerts family members with a two-way live video call so they can see what's happening and arrange assistance.

However, Tuya has not announced that Doova automatically detects falls without the user first calling for help, nor does it directly contact 911 or professional monitoring services. This means it should be treated as an added layer of support rather than a replacement for dedicated medical alert systems.

How Does Multimodal AI Make Doova More Conversational?

Beyond emergency response, Doova uses a multimodal large language model (LLM), which is an AI system trained on both text and images to understand and respond to information in multiple formats. This allows people to talk with the robot in a natural, conversational way instead of memorizing rigid voice commands. For seniors spending long stretches at home alone, this capability means Doova can carry on conversations, play entertainment, help make sense of confusing bills or letters, and even identify potential scam risks by analyzing suspicious messages before someone responds.

The robot can also remind users to take medication, track schedules, provide weather updates, and learn preferences over time to make suggestions more useful day-to-day. Tuya plans to add a feature that helps find misplaced items around the house, which could appeal to anyone who has spent too long searching for glasses, keys, or a remote.

What Are the Key Capabilities Built Into Doova?

  • Emergency Response: Locates users when they call for help, assesses their condition, and alerts family members with live video within 60 seconds if no response is received.
  • Home Navigation: Uses LiDAR and autonomous movement to travel through homes and reach people, rather than waiting passively on a table or counter.
  • Smart Home Control: Functions as a central hub for voice-controlled connected devices like lights, curtains, and kitchen or bathroom appliances, simplifying complex smart home systems.
  • Safety Monitoring: Performs 360-degree scans from room centers and creates safety reports that can be sent to a user's phone, useful when someone travels or is away during the day.
  • Scam Detection: Analyzes suspicious messages and financial requests to flag potential fraud, though users should verify independently rather than relying solely on the robot's judgment.

What Privacy Questions Remain Unanswered?

Doova's capabilities introduce significant privacy considerations that Tuya has not yet fully addressed. The robot has microphones, AI vision, and live video capabilities inside the home, and it learns user preferences over time to become more helpful. This means it collects substantial personal information about daily routines, health patterns, and household activities. Until Tuya provides clear answers about where video and audio are processed, what gets stored, who can access it, and whether users can permanently delete what the robot has learned, these privacy protections remain a critical gap.

The company's launch announcement does not spell out Doova-specific privacy controls, making it essential for families to investigate these details before bringing a camera-equipped AI robot into a loved one's home.

What Real-World Challenges Could Affect Doova's Performance?

While Doova shows promise in controlled demonstrations, several practical obstacles remain untested. Rugs, electrical cords, and tight spaces can trip up mobile robots, and stairs present an obvious challenge for a wheeled device. During an actual emergency, someone may be frightened, speaking softly, or lying somewhere the robot cannot easily reach. Real-world testing will reveal much more than a show floor demonstration about how dependable Doova would be when it matters most.

Tuya has not yet announced a retail price or consumer availability date, leaving questions about when families can actually purchase the robot. The company also has not confirmed whether Doova can work reliably if internet connectivity fails, a critical consideration for emergency response systems.

What Should Families Consider Before Adopting an AI Home Robot?

  • Emergency Protocol Verification: Ask the manufacturer exactly who gets contacted during an emergency, how quickly alerts are sent, and what happens if internet connectivity is lost or delayed.
  • Privacy and Data Retention: Request detailed information about where audio and video are processed, how long data is stored, who can access recordings, and whether users can permanently delete learned preferences and behavioral data.
  • Real-World Testing: Consider how the robot will handle your specific home environment, including obstacles like rugs, cords, stairs, and tight spaces that may not appear in manufacturer demonstrations.
  • User Comfort and Capability: Think carefully about whether the person who will actually use the robot feels comfortable with voice commands, video monitoring, and AI-assisted decision-making, rather than assuming the technology is universally appealing.
  • Supplementary, Not Replacement: Treat AI home robots as an added layer of support and connection, not as a replacement for professional medical alert systems, regular family check-ins, or professional monitoring services.
